Shana Boger
MS, LMFT, CADC
Hi there! I’m Shana, and I’m so glad you’re here!
I started my career as a therapist in 2015. I have a Bachelor’s Degree in Addiction Studies from the University of South Dakota, and a Master’s in Marriage and Family Therapy from Capella University. I’ve been credentialed and practicing as a CADC since 2015 and LMFT since 2019.
My clinical experience includes inpatient and outpatient substance abuse treatment, outpatient mental health, and now private practice. With the growing recognition of how much grief and loss impacts all of us within our human experience, I’ve also begun working toward a Master’s degree in Thanatology (the study of death, dying, grief, and loss) through Edgewood University.
